I would go moar slackzz with a -2 headset. In my experience its steepenz the seat tube angle by close to the same thing, which is nice on them giantzz. For the reach, you could maybe compensate by slamming the shit out of that stem and go with a handlebar that is a little wider.
It might be because the bleeding technique is a bit different than Shimano or Sram. When you know how to do it, I would say its Shimano level of difficulty. NSMB has both a review of the brakes and an article on how to bleed them. Check it out if you're curious.
